About

Chowan University is a private Christian university in Murfreesboro, North Carolina, United States. The university offers associate, bachelor's, and master's degrees in 70 academic disciplines and is accredited by the Southern Association of Colleges and Schools.

Student loan default rate

The share of student borrowers who default on federal loans within three years, against the national benchmark.

Of 640 borrowers who entered repayment, 52 (8.1%) defaulted within three years above the 2.3% national rate.

* Cohorts 2020 and later read near 0% because the federal COVID-19 payment pause (CARES Act) suspended defaults nationwide. These years reflect a national policy, not institutional performance; the 2019 cohort is the last measured under normal repayment.
